How long ago were Chinese masks created?

Chinese opera masks are used mainly in two known methods, either as painted on face or are worn as decorated ceramics or as think cloth. The inception of customary facial makeup began essentially from totems that were created centuries before. It was during the Song dynasty [960 to 1279] that substantial representations of painted faces were revealed in the tomb murals. Later this evolved into something more artistic, creative, and innovative.
